Influence of the starting kaolin on alkali-activated materials based on metakaolin. Study of the reaction parameters by isothermal conduction calorimetry

The properties of the product obtained through alkaline activation of metakaolin are directly influenced by the characteristics of the starting kaolin. For the study of this influence, a complete characterization of two spanish kaolins used to synthesised the material has been carried out. A JAF conduction calorimeter was used to follow metakaolin reaction with NaOH solutions. Calorimetric data were obtained isothermally at 45 degreesC with variable solution/solid ratio and NaOH solution concentrations varying from 12 to 18 M. (C) 2000 Kluwer Academic Publishers.
